Taxonomic Classification

Rank Big Bonneted Bat Burmese ferret-badger
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Carnivora (Carnivorans)
Family Molossidae Mustelidae (Weasels & Otters)
Genus Eumops Melogale
Species Eumops dabbenei Melogale personata

Evolutionary Relationship

Big Bonneted Bat and Burmese ferret-badger share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
